2009-11-20 Thread Stein, Ellen H.
We use DIBELS and use the retell section as a guide to comprehension. We can assess the difference by noting whether the students did a word by word retelling or gave a summary of the passage. Ellen Stein Reading Resource Teacher Riverview Elementary School 410-887-1428 est...@bcps.org -

2009-11-20 Thread Diane Proctor
We use DIBELS in K-3. We assess every child. It does not assess comprehension, so that's why it is not used in grades above 3.
